Warning Signs You Need Refrigerator Water Line Leak Removal
Catching a leak early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ent further damage to your home. Look out for these warning signs:

Common Questions About Refrigerator Water Line Leak Removal
Q: What causes a refrigerator water line leak?
A: A refrigerator water line leak can be caused by a variety of factors, including worn-out seals, corroded pipes, and frozen water lines. Our team will inspect your property to find out the cause of the leak and provide a solution.
